- 2 cups snow peas, ends trimmed
- 1 cup carrot chips
- 1 cup red onion, thinly sliced
- 2 cups broccoli, chopped
- 2 T. olive oil
- salt and pepper
- 1/4 t. Seafood Magic seasoning
- 1 lb. salmon fillet
- 1/4 cup pickled cherry peppers, diced
- 2 T. pickling liquid from cherry pepper jar
- 2 T. soy sauce
- 2 T. rice wine vinegar
- 1 T. sesame oil
- 1/2 cup green onion
- 1 T. sesame seeds
- 1 lime, sliced
Preheat oven to 425 degrees. Place snow peas, carrots, onion and broccoli on sheet pan and toss in oil. Season with salt and pepper. Cook for 8 minutes. Season salmon with salt, pepper and seafood magic. Place the salmon on the vegetables and cook for 15 minutes, or until done. While the salmon is cooking mix together cherry peppers, pickling liquid, soy sauce, vinegar, sesame oil and sesame seeds. Plate with green onions and lime.
